Mossberg pump-action shotguns have been proven in some of the worst conditions on earth. Also known as slide action shotguns, they feature a mechanical action connected to a sliding grip under the barrel. After each shot, the pump is cycled back and forward to eject the spent shell and chamber a new one.

WebThe triple-barrel shotgun is the rarest configuration, and arguably is an odd variant of a double-barreled shotgun rather than a drilling, since it lacks the rifle/shotgun combination that all the other drillings have. The triple-barrel shotgun is generally laid out like a side-by-side shotgun, with the third barrel centered and below the other ...
